home made photography . .

These photos were taken with a machbox pinhole camera I made myself a little while ago and I absolutely love the results! It was so easy to make and the only downside is that somewhere along the line I messed up the spacing so that when the film was developed the people in Boots cut most of the pictures in half which is a shame, next time I'll make sure to be more precise.






The red and white streaks down the side of the photos are the product of a light leak somewhere in the camera, although I actually quite like this effect I'll try and find the gap and tape it up for the next roll of film.
